Table 2. GMC of Hepatitis B Surface Antibodies at Day 196 for Lot-to-Lot Consistency in the Per-Protocol Set 1.

Statistic 3A-HBV
Lot A (n = 620) Lot B (n = 622) Lot C (n = 627)
Participants evaluated, No. 611 610 619
GMC, mean (SD)a 5883.9 (5.4) 4824.1 (6.3) 5506.0 (6.0)
GMC, median (range) 12 200.0 (2.1-20 000.0) 10 700.0 (2.1-20 000.0) 12 000.0 (2.1-20 000.0)
Mean adjusted GMC (SE) [95% CI]b 5882.3 (1.1) [5112.4-6768.0] 4821.7 (1.1) [4190.1-5548.4] 5570.0 (1.1) [4844.63-6403.7]
Adjusted GMC ratio (95% CI)b
Lot A vs lot B 0.82 (0.67-1.00)
Lot A vs lot C 0.95 (0.78-1.15)
Lot B vs lot C 1.16 (0.95-1.41)

Abbreviation: GMC, geometric mean concentration.

a

The mean and SD are based on log10-transformed data, then transformed back to hepatitis B surface antibody concentrations.

b

Adjusted GMC, GMC ratio, and corresponding 95% CI were analyzed using analysis of covariance with a factor for vaccine lot group, and a covariate for the log transformed prevaccination (baseline) titer.
